Analysis

The most recent figure for pulp for paper — export value in Sierra Leone is 300 1000 USD, measured in 2024.

The figure is unchanged over ten years.

Over the whole period, pulp for paper — export value in Sierra Leone peaked at 814 1000 USD in 2000 and was at its lowest, 0 1000 USD, in 1994.

Sierra Leone ranks 78th of 179 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
